matrix Integrating simulation training into the nursing curriculum
Amanda Wilford, Thomas J Doyle

Abstract
The use of simulation is gaining momentum in nurse education across the UK. The Nursing and Midwifery Council is currently investigating the use of simulation in pre-registration nursing. This article gives a brief history of simulation, discusses competence issues and why simulation is best placed to teach nurses in today’s health service. An innovative approach to implementing simulation into the nursing curriculum is introduced.

nurse Learning Nursing Research Through Faculty-mentored Projects
Patricia Ravert, PhD, RN
Ben Boyer, BS, RN
Kirsten Harmon, BS, RN
Holly Scoffield, BS, RN
Abstract
Baccalaureate nursing educators have incorporated nursing research content into the curriculum for many years. Our university also proposes that students have a faculty-mentored learning experience at least once during their undergraduate education. Student research, guided by a faculty mentor; provides an excellent opportunity for students to learn about and participate in nursing research. The authors describe a unique experience of nursing students working as research assistants in a faculty research project using a human patient simulator.

The Pharmacology Editor
This User Guide provides detailed instructions on using the Pharmacology Editor to customize the drug responses provided with the HPS system. Drugs can be added or modified, and their pharmacokinetic and pharmacodynamic settings adjusted to create user-defined physiological effects. The pharmacokinetic/ pharmacodynamic model that underlies the pharmacology module of the HPS software is summarized in the user guide.

surgical   METIVision

METIVision a fully integrated, digital audio-visual management system that is data-synchronized in real-time for use with METI simulators. METIVision is the only solution available with the capability not only to capture and store simulation data, but to broadcast and review any medical simulation exercise using METI simulators. Physiologic datalogs, event logs, pharmacology logs and patient monitoring data – METIVision offers the capability to provide a complete record of your simulation exercise for debriefing, assessment and evaluation.

METIVision offers a complete audio/video management system including:

1. Ability to visualize and control the system from a central location.
2. Support for real-time (30 fps) video and audio streams.
3. Record and replay the entire simulation for facilitated debriefing and after-action review.
4. Broadcast simulation to internal and external locations.
5. Place-shift and time-shift the simulation recording.
6. Integration and synchronization of simulation recording with patient simulation logs and patient monitor to produce a complete objective record and establish "ground truth" for debriefing, assessment, and evaluation.
7. Patient-centric recording to follow patient through treatment over multiple locations in support of METI LiVE.
8. Room-centric recording to follow action in a specific location.
9. Observe and switch between multiple camera views (real-time, time-shifted) with zoom in/out capability.
10. Support to multiple streams (per-node/level of care location in either a METI LiVE or a CPTS system).

pelvic   ExamSIM

A qualitative and quantitative study analyzing computer generated simulator data and written clinical assessments collected from medical students who performed physical examinations on three clinically different pelvic simulators. This study demonstrates a novel method of analyzing raw numerical data generated from a newly developed patient simulator; deriving performance indicators from computer generated simulator data; and assessing validity of those indicators by comparing them with written assessment scores. Results show the new assessment measures provide an objective, reliable, and valid method of assessing students’ physical examination techniques on the pelvic exam simulator.

surgical   SurgicalSIM™

Surgical Simulators offer hands-on simulations for minimally invasive and laparoscopic surgery (e.g., METI SurgicalSIM™). This platform offers a continual learning system that allows the novice, the advanced learner, and even the practicing surgeon the ability to develop and test their technical, cognitive and medical decision-making skills in a safe environment. Moreover, proficiency can be measured for aspects such as trocar placement, respect for tissue, suturing and teamwork skills. This platform is being expanded to cover open and robotic surgical skills, as well as, extended into other surgical specialties, such as Urology and Gynecology.
